/titanic_50/usr/src/lib/smbsrv/libfksmbsrv/common/ |
H A D | fake_lookup.c | 82 vnode_t *rootvp, /* rootvp */ in lookuppnvp() argument 132 if (rpnp && VN_CMP(vp, rootvp)) in lookuppnvp() 153 if (VN_CMP(vp, rootvp)) { in lookuppnvp() 227 rootvp, cr, NULL, NULL, pp); in lookuppnvp() 245 rootvp, zone_kcred(), NULL, NULL, pp); in lookuppnvp() 269 if (rootvp != rootdir) in lookuppnvp() 270 VN_RELE(rootvp); in lookuppnvp() 333 vp = rootvp; in lookuppnvp() 410 if (rootvp != rootdir) in lookuppnvp() 411 VN_RELE(rootvp); in lookuppnvp() [all …]
|
/titanic_50/usr/src/uts/common/fs/ |
H A D | lookup.c | 148 vnode_t *rootvp; in lookuppnatcred() local 155 if ((rootvp = PTOU(p)->u_rdir) == NULL) in lookuppnatcred() 156 rootvp = rootdir; in lookuppnatcred() 157 else if (rootvp != rootdir) /* no need to VN_HOLD rootdir */ in lookuppnatcred() 158 VN_HOLD(rootvp); in lookuppnatcred() 161 vp = rootvp; in lookuppnatcred() 179 compvpp, rootvp, vp, cr)); in lookuppnatcred() 217 vnode_t *rootvp, /* rootvp */ in lookuppnvp() argument 248 audit_anchorpath(pnp, vp == rootvp); in lookuppnvp() 272 if (rpnp && VN_CMP(vp, rootvp)) in lookuppnvp() [all …]
|
H A D | xattr.c | 903 rootvp, cr, ct, NULL, NULL); in xattr_dir_realdir() 1191 FIGNORECASE, rootvp, cr, ct, NULL, NULL); in readdir_xattr_casecmp() 1447 error = VOP_LOOKUP(pvp, (char *)nm, vpp, &pn, flags, rootvp, in xattr_lookup_cb() 1529 flags|LOOKUP_HAVE_SYSATTR_DIR, rootvp, cr, NULL, in xattr_dir_lookup() 1615 rootvp, CRED(), NULL, NULL, NULL); in xattr_dir_vget() 1642 error = VOP_LOOKUP(dvp, nm, vpp, &pn, 0, rootvp, CRED(), NULL, in xattr_dir_vget()
|
/titanic_50/usr/src/uts/common/os/ |
H A D | core.c | 120 vnode_t *startvp, *rootvp; in remove_core_file() local 128 rootvp = (PTOU(curproc)->u_rdir == NULL ? in remove_core_file() 130 startvp = (fp[0] == '/' ? rootvp : PTOU(curproc)->u_cdir); in remove_core_file() 133 rootvp = curproc->p_zone->zone_rootvp; in remove_core_file() 137 rootvp = rootdir; in remove_core_file() 140 if (rootvp != rootdir) in remove_core_file() 141 VN_HOLD(rootvp); in remove_core_file() 142 if ((error = lookuppnvp(&pn, NULL, NO_FOLLOW, &dvp, &vp, rootvp, in remove_core_file() 204 vnode_t *startvp, *rootvp; in create_core_file() local 222 startvp = rootvp = curproc->p_zone->zone_rootvp; in create_core_file() [all …]
|
H A D | space.c | 112 struct vnode *rootvp; /* vnode of the root device */ variable
|
/titanic_50/usr/src/uts/common/fs/smbsrv/ |
H A D | smb_pathname.c | 366 vnode_t *rootvp, *vp; in smb_pathname() local 405 rootvp = root_node->vp; in smb_pathname() 428 &vp, rootvp, dnode->vp, &attr, cred); in smb_pathname() 450 &vp, rootvp, dnode->vp, &attr, cred); in smb_pathname() 564 vnode_t **vp, vnode_t *rootvp, vnode_t *dvp, smb_attr_t *attr, cred_t *cred) in smb_pathname_lookup() argument 570 if (rootvp != rootdir) in smb_pathname_lookup() 571 VN_HOLD(rootvp); in smb_pathname_lookup() 573 err = lookuppnvp(pn, rpn, flags, NULL, vp, rootvp, dvp, cred); in smb_pathname_lookup() 630 vnode_t *rootvp) in smb_lookuppathvptovp() argument 643 if (rootvp != rootdir) in smb_lookuppathvptovp() [all …]
|
H A D | smb_vfs.c | 44 vnode_t *rootvp; in smb_vfs_hold() local 59 if ((rc = VFS_ROOT(vfsp, &rootvp)) != 0) { in smb_vfs_hold() 75 smb_vfs->sv_rootvp = rootvp; in smb_vfs_hold()
|
H A D | smb_vops.c | 571 vnode_t *rootvp, in smb_vop_lookup() argument 589 if (rootvp && (dvp == rootvp)) { in smb_vop_lookup() 1043 vnode_t *rootvp, in smb_vop_stream_lookup() argument 1070 name, flags, &tmpflgs, rootvp, NULL, cr)) != 0) { in smb_vop_stream_lookup()
|
H A D | smb_node.c | 1096 smb_node_getpath(smb_node_t *node, vnode_t *rootvp, char *buf, uint32_t buflen) in smb_node_getpath() argument 1109 if (rootvp) { in smb_node_getpath() 1110 VN_HOLD(rootvp); in smb_node_getpath() 1111 rc = vnodetopath(rootvp, vp, buf, buflen, kcr); in smb_node_getpath() 1112 VN_RELE(rootvp); in smb_node_getpath()
|
/titanic_50/usr/src/uts/common/fs/nfs/ |
H A D | nfs4_subr.c | 1657 remap_lookup(nfs4_fname_t *fname, vnode_t *rootvp, in remap_lookup() argument 1675 ASSERT(rootvp->v_type == VDIR); in remap_lookup() 1677 mi = VTOMI4(rootvp); in remap_lookup() 1701 lookuparg.mi = VTOMI4(rootvp); in remap_lookup() 1708 argop[0].nfs_argop4_u.opcputfh.sfh = VTOR4(rootvp)->r_fh; in remap_lookup() 1794 vnode_t *rootvp = NULL; in nfs4_remap_file() local 1819 ep->error = VFS_ROOT(mi->mi_vfsp, &rootvp); in nfs4_remap_file() 1843 if (filetype == RML_ORDINARY && rootvp->v_type == VREG) { in nfs4_remap_file() 1849 remap_lookup(rp->r_svnode.sv_name, rootvp, filetype, cred_otw, in nfs4_remap_file() 1894 VN_RELE(rootvp); in nfs4_remap_file() [all …]
|
H A D | nfs4_recovery.c | 2001 vnode_t *rootvp = NULL; in recov_stale() local 2071 e.error = VFS_ROOT(vp->v_vfsp, &rootvp); in recov_stale() 2082 if (rootvp != NULL) { in recov_stale() 2084 nfs4_getattr_otw_norecovery(rootvp, &gar, &e, CRED(), 0); in recov_stale() 2097 (void) nfs4_start_recovery(&e, mi, rootvp, NULL, in recov_stale() 2151 if (rootvp != NULL) { in recov_stale() 2157 rootvp = vp; in recov_stale() 2158 VN_HOLD(rootvp); in recov_stale() 2167 rootrp = VTOR4(rootvp); in recov_stale() 2186 if (rootvp) in recov_stale() [all …]
|
/titanic_50/usr/src/uts/common/fs/zut/ |
H A D | zut.c | 50 vnode_t *rootvp; in zut_open_dir() local 59 if ((rootvp = PTOU(p)->u_rdir) == NULL) in zut_open_dir() 60 rootvp = rootdir; in zut_open_dir() 61 else if (rootvp != rootdir) /* no need to VN_HOLD rootdir */ in zut_open_dir() 62 VN_HOLD(rootvp); in zut_open_dir() 65 vp = rootvp; in zut_open_dir() 81 dvn, rootvp, vp, cr); in zut_open_dir()
|
/titanic_50/usr/src/cmd/dtrace/test/tst/common/scalars/ |
H A D | err.D_OP_INCOMPAT.dupgtype.d | 40 x = *`rootvp;
|
H A D | err.D_OP_INCOMPAT.dupltype.d | 40 this->x = *`rootvp;
|
H A D | err.D_OP_INCOMPAT.dupttype.d | 41 self->x = *`rootvp;
|
/titanic_50/usr/src/cmd/dtrace/test/tst/common/assocs/ |
H A D | err.D_OP_INCOMPAT.dupgtype.d | 41 x[456] = *`rootvp;
|
H A D | err.D_OP_INCOMPAT.dupttype.d | 41 self->x[456] = *`rootvp;
|
/titanic_50/usr/src/cmd/dtrace/test/tst/common/tracemem/ |
H A D | tst.rootvp.d | 46 tracemem(`rootvp, 20);
|
/titanic_50/usr/src/uts/common/fs/autofs/ |
H A D | auto_vfsops.c | 353 vnode_t *rootvp = NULL; in auto_mount() local 639 rootvp = fntovn(rootfnp); in auto_mount() 641 rootvp->v_flag |= VROOT; in auto_mount() 646 fnip->fi_rootvp = rootvp; in auto_mount() 661 (void *)vfsp, (void *)rootvp, (void *)fnip, error)); in auto_mount() 684 (void *)vfsp, (void *)rootvp, (void *)fnip, error)); in auto_mount()
|
/titanic_50/usr/src/cmd/dtrace/test/tst/common/trace/ |
H A D | tst.misc.d | 55 trace(*`rootvp); /* CTF type (by ref) */
|
/titanic_50/usr/src/uts/common/fs/hsfs/ |
H A D | hsfs_vfsops.c | 745 DTRACE_PROBE1(rootvp, struct hsfs *, fsp); in hs_mountfs() 823 DTRACE_PROBE1(rootvp, struct hsfs *, fsp); in hs_mountfs() 844 rootvp = fsp->hsfs_rootvp; in hs_mountfs() 1493 if (rootvp) { in hsfs_mountroot() 1494 VN_RELE(rootvp); in hsfs_mountroot() 1495 rootvp = (struct vnode *)0; in hsfs_mountroot()
|
/titanic_50/usr/src/uts/common/fs/udfs/ |
H A D | udf_vfsops.c | 174 struct vnode *rootvp; variable 176 _NOTE(SCHEME_PROTECTS_DATA("safe sharing", rootvp)) 595 if (rootvp) { in udf_mountroot() 596 VN_RELE(rootvp); in udf_mountroot() 597 rootvp = (struct vnode *)0; in udf_mountroot() 937 rootvp = devvp; in ud_mountfs()
|
/titanic_50/usr/src/uts/common/syscall/ |
H A D | open.c | 181 LOOKUP_XATTR|CREATE_XATTR_DIR, rootvp, CRED(), in copen()
|
/titanic_50/usr/src/uts/common/sys/ |
H A D | systm.h | 90 extern struct vnode *rootvp; /* vnode of root device */
|
/titanic_50/usr/src/uts/common/fs/ufs/ |
H A D | ufs_vfsops.c | 557 if (rootvp) { in ufs_mountroot() 558 VN_RELE(rootvp); in ufs_mountroot() 559 rootvp = (struct vnode *)0; in ufs_mountroot() 1269 rootvp = devvp; in mountfs()
|